The Advanced Modbus | SCADAPack | Realflo | Flowrun object in Geo SCADA shows all available options to a user when the flowrun object is initially configured.
Once the flowrun object is put into service and is communicating, the Realflo driver reads the configuration from the flow computer (SCADAPack) that it is connected to. If the configuration reveals that an older flow computer is running in the SCADAPack, the driver will remove any menu items that are not available (supported) for that flow computer version.
This article aims to highlight the options that may not be displayed when the Reaflo driver reads the flowrun configuration and discovers that an older flow computer version is being used.
Water Flow Run Object
The Meter Type setting βE+H Promass 300β was added in Geo SCADA 2022 with support for Realflo flow computer 7.10.1. If a customer is using an older version of Geo SCADA or an older version of flow computer is running in the SCADAPack, the user will not see the βE+H Promass 300β option in the Meter Type drop down menu on the Coriolis Meter tab.
Gas Flow Run Object
The Type setting βAGA-8 (2017) Gergβ was added in Geo SCADA 2021 with support for Realflo flow computer 7.02. Like above, if a customer is using an older version of Geo SCADA or an older version of flow computer is running in the SCADAPack, the user will not see the βAGA-8 (2017) Gergβ option in the Type drop down menu on the Compressibility Calculation tab.
The Type setting βAGA-9β was also added in Geo SCADA 2021 and flow computer 7.02. Older versions of Geo SCADA and flow computer will result in the user not seeing βAGA-9β in the drop-down menu on the Flow Calculation tab.
The Flow Run Number was increased from a maximum of β10β to a maximum of β20β in Geo SCADA 2022 and flow computer 7.10.1. Older versions of Geo SCADA and flow computer will result in the user not having the ability to set this value higher than β10β.
(Note: a value of β20β is only supported by SCADAPack x70 controllers. A value of β10β is supported by SCADAPack x70 controllers and SCADAPack32 controllers. All other SCADAPack controllers support a maximum flow run number of 1, 2, 3 or 4; depending on the controller type.)
